This is your chance to take part in a historic moment. Since Microsoft
is so callous about user safety that they want to again wait several
weeks before they provide a patch, the private initiative of experts
called Zeroday Emergency Response Team (ZERT) http://isotf.org/zert/ has
decided to provide patches quickly now and in future similar serious
cases of a vulnerability already being exploited. This is slowly but
surely turning MS security patches or at least temporary ones into a
communal effort much like the open source movement. Looks like my
prediction of Windows slowly being turned into an open source project is
coming true :-) At the least, these private efforts are so embarrassing
for MS that they can't claim it takes them weeks to test what others get
done in less than 24 hours.
Apparently ZERT doesn't have any older computers, so here's where some
of you can make history. I've been corresponding with ZERT's operations
manager, and i've convinced him to consider adding support for 98 and
ME. He answered "Do you have DLL versions for windows 98 and ME for
vgx.dll ?"
Who can help out? Please send copies to me privately very soon and tell
me whether they're from 98 or ME.
I suppose vgx.dll will be in C:\WINDOWS\system32\dllcache in 98 and ME
as it is in XP. If you use the Search function, it's not enough to
search in hidden folders; you have to first make sure the system folders
aren't hidden in Windows Explorer's settings. (Or is that only a problem
in XP; i can't remember). You'll probably find at least one older
version too; please only send the newer version.
